Public bug reported:
At the bigining, I just updated ubuntu 10.04 to ubuntu 12.04. Everything
worked excepted davical.
Davical enables me to to have a shared calendar, for personal et professional thinks. I have spent some time to debug davical, and I have see that it is impossible for davical (in php) to connect to PstGreSQL database through PDO. I have then chekced logs of apache, and I have found these errors :
PHP Warning: PHP Startup: Unable to load dynamic library '/usr/lib/php5/20090626+lfs/pdo_mysql.so' - /usr/lib/php5/20090626+lfs/pdo_mysql.so: undefined symbol: pdo_parse_params in Unknown on line 0
PHP Warning: PHP Startup: Unable to load dynamic library '/usr/lib/php5/20090626+lfs/pdo_pgsql.so' - /usr/lib/php5/20090626+lfs/pdo_pgsql.so: undefined symbol: pdo_parse_params in Unknown on line 0
PHP Warning: Module 'pgsql' already loaded in Unknown on line 0
So you can see that this bug affect pdo_sql and pdo_pgsql.
I have reinstalled php5-pgsql package, bug nothing happens. I have no
idea to correct this bug.
